Class Dates:  
We will have ten training segments made up of 15 days of classroom study over a three week period. 
There will be one training segment of 10 days over a two week period. 
Each class week will be Sunday through Thursday with Friday and Saturday off.

Class will meet from 1:00 pm to 6:30 pm each class day. There will be some days in which attendance before at 10:45 am or 11:45 am will be required to receive a one-to-one Functional Integration lessons. Each student will receive 16 of these lessons over the course of the training program. All lessons are open to students for observation and we recommend that all students plan some time to observe as part of their education.

Tuition: Based on a tuition of $4,600.00 per 40 day training year, each 15-day segment's tuition will be $1,725.00. The single 10-day training segment tuition will be $1,150.00. There are four training years - 160 classroom days - in the complete program. 


We are committed to making the program as available as possible. Please contact us to discuss the availabiity of financial plans. Discounts for students coming from a distance will be available on an individual basis.

Some local governmental jurisdictions may regulate hands-on practices or require business licenses. These regulations vary greatly and are always subject to change. ISSE cannot monitor such requirements, if any, or changes that may from time to tome be made to them. It is the responsibility of each student to understand any such regulations that may apply in their own region. Please contact Paul Rubin if you would like more information on this.

 

 

 

FGNA requires that we post the following disclaimer as a condition of our accreditation: "Accreditation of this program by FGNA does not indicate that this program meets local or state laws for post secondary or vocational training. In certain states or countries, professional practice may be subject to laws limiting their professional practice unless the graduate has (a) certain license(s). Neither Awareness Through Movement® nor Functional Integration® may be practiced professionally before graduation from an accredited training program. Interim authorization as a Trainee Awareness Through Movement teacher is a student teaching position."
